Abstract

The present disclosure relates to antibodies specific for urokinase-type plasminogen activator (uPA). According to certain embodiments, the anti-uPA antibody specifically binds to the active form of uPA. In certain aspects, the anti-uPA antibody that specifically binds to active uPA binds specifically to the active form of human uPA (e.g., the antibody does not cross-react with active forms of uPA from non-human organisms). In certain aspects, an anti-uPA antibody of the present disclosure competes for specific binding to uPA with plasminogen activator inhibitor type 1 (PAI-1), where binding of the antibody to uPA results in internalization of a complex that includes the antibody, uPA, and urokinase-type plasminogen activator receptor (uPAR). Also provided are antibodies that specifically bind to uPA and compete for binding to uPA with a synthetic ligand of uPA. The disclosure also provides anti-uPA antibody conjugates and compositions (e.g., pharmaceutical formulations) comprising the antibodies and/or conjugates. Methods and kits related to the anti-uPA antibodies, conjugates, or formulations including the antibodies and/or conjugates are also provided.
